Beyond Landfill: Geobag Applications in Construction and Erosion Control

Geobags present a sustainable solution for various construction and environmental challenges. These permeable bags, typically filled with aggregate, offer a versatile tool for supporing slopes, controlling erosion, and even forming temporary retaining walls. Their lightweight design allows easy transportation and installation, making them ideal for both large-scale projects and smaller remediation efforts. Geobags can also be integrated into landscaping to create attractive and functional features like raised beds or berms.
